Building Self-Confidence and Boosting Self-Esteem

If you struggle with low self-confidence, take heart – there are practical steps you can take to boost your self-esteem and cultivate a more positive self-image.

Start by recognizing and challenging negative self-talk. When you think self-deprecating thoughts like “I’m not good enough” or “I’ll never be able to do this,” take a moment to pause and reframe those thoughts in a more positive light. For example, replace “I’m not good enough” with “I’m capable and have unique strengths.”

Another effective strategy is to practice self-compassion. Treat yourself with the same kindness and understanding that you would offer a close friend. When you make a mistake, instead of getting down on yourself, try saying something like “It’s okay, everyone makes mistakes sometimes.”

It’s also important to take care of yourself physically. Getting enough sleep, eating a healthy diet, and engaging in regular exercise can all have a positive impact on your confidence levels.

Finally, try incorporating self-worth techniques into your daily routine. This might include setting achievable goals, practicing gratitude, or simply taking time to do things you enjoy. By prioritizing your own well-being and investing in your personal growth, you can increase your self-confidence and cultivate a strong sense of self-worth.

Strategies for Managing Self-Doubt

Self-doubt can be overwhelming, but there are strategies you can implement to manage it effectively. Here are some tips to help you overcome self-doubt and regain control of your confidence:

  1. Reframe negative thoughts: When you find yourself thinking negatively, try to reframe your thoughts in a more positive light. For example, instead of thinking “I can’t do this”, tell yourself “I am capable and can learn how to do this”.
  2. Practice self-compassion: Be kind to yourself and treat yourself with the same compassion and empathy you would show to a friend. Remember that making mistakes and experiencing setbacks is a natural part of the learning process.
  3. Take action: Taking action is a powerful way to counteract self-doubt. Break down your goals into smaller, more manageable steps and tackle them one at a time. As you accomplish each step, you’ll gain momentum and feel more confident.
  4. Surround yourself with positivity: Seek out people who encourage and support you. Avoid those who bring you down or trigger feelings of self-doubt.
  5. Practice self-care: Taking care of your physical, emotional, and mental well-being is essential for building confidence. Prioritize activities that nourish your mind, body, and soul, such as exercise, meditation, or spending time in nature.
  6. Challenge yourself: Stepping outside of your comfort zone and taking on new challenges is a great way to build confidence. Start with small challenges and gradually work your way up to bigger ones. With each success, your confidence will grow.

Remember, managing self-doubt is an ongoing process. By implementing these strategies and remaining committed to your personal growth, you can conquer self-doubt and unlock your true potential.

What is self-doubt?

Self-doubt is the lack of confidence or belief in oneself and one’s abilities. It is a negative mindset that can hinder personal growth and hinder the pursuit of goals.

How does self-doubt impact confidence?

Self-doubt can significantly impact confidence by creating negative thoughts and beliefs about one’s abilities. It can lead to hesitation, fear of failure, and a lack of self-assurance, ultimately limiting personal and professional growth.

What are some techniques for overcoming self-doubt?

There are several techniques for overcoming self-doubt, such as practicing positive affirmations, challenging negative thoughts, seeking support from others, setting realistic goals, and celebrating small achievements.

How can I boost my self-esteem?

Boosting self-esteem involves developing a positive self-image and cultivating self-compassion. It can be achieved by acknowledging and appreciating one’s strengths, setting boundaries, practicing self-care, and surrounding oneself with positive influences.

What strategies can I use to manage self-doubt?

Some effective strategies for managing self-doubt include reframing negative thoughts, visualizing success, maintaining a growth mindset, practicing self-compassion, seeking feedback and learning from failures, and focusing on personal progress rather than comparing oneself to others.
